Transaction 3315293d3fae7510febcc6569b1c74652b50a96a3d598a664ba2a67dada58d6a
1 Input
1 Output
-
3315293d3fae7510febcc6569b1c74652b50a96a3d598a664ba2a67dada58d6a:0
- value
- 456446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0136ac7f6706fcf65b0e5563ce54908d559e366a OP_EQUAL
- address
- 31oS6YDsgCYrEEUQeYAik2ygEi8Tah7F4z